Greatest Season That Was, Episode 8 – with Tim Lane. You’ve heard from plenty of players as we’ve gone through this sensational tournament, like Alec Stewart, Geoff Allott and Andy Flower, as well as Harsha Bhogle who was documenting India's journey on telly. Australia also had a broadcaster throughout the seven weeks: Tim Lane. One of the finest all-round commentators the country has produced, back in ’99 Tim was behind the mic with BBC Test Match Special, simulcast into Australia via the ABC. We realised it would be essential to get his perspective and Dan Brettig did a fine job. We think you’ll find Tim a great counterpoint to the players.
